There's no doubt that a personalised motorcycle makes the ownership experience all the more special. Keeping this thought in mind, Royal Enfield (RE) has announced a first-of-its-kind 'Make Your Own' customisation initiative for its customers. Initially, the service is being rolled out only across 141 RE stores in 6 Indian cities – Delhi NCR, Bangalore, Chennai, Hyderabad, Mumbai and Pune. Further, the Make Your Own initiative will only be applicable to customers who are booking the latest Classic 350. The scheme will later be extended to more RE models and will be available at more locations across the country.  

Through Make Your Own, customers can configure their Classic 350 with an array of RE genuine accessories at the time of booking. Therefore, the customer will get all the accessories factory-fitted on the bike at the time of delivery. Apart from saving time, customers also get to enjoy a separate two-year warranty on the accessories.

Sharing his thoughts on the new initiative, Mr Vinod Dasari, CEO-Royal Enfield said, 'Personalising and accessorising one’s motorcycle is almost like a holy ritual for an avid motorcyclist, and Royal Enfield motorcycles have lent themselves beautifully to customisation over the years. Our riding community and enthusiasts have always inspired us to boldly bring in new ideas and initiatives. Make Your Own is a unique project and a reflection of our creative riding community that has inspired us.'

The latest RE Classic 350 (with single-channel ABS) is available in two colours – Mercury Silver & Pure Black – and is priced at ₹ 1.46 lakh (Ex-showroom, Chennai).
